Building complex measures in Power BI can consume hours of your day, especially when dealing with intricate DAX formulas for time intelligence, advanced aggregations, or predictive analytics. AI-powered measures transform this process by automatically generating sophisticated calculations, optimizing DAX code, and creating intelligent metrics that adapt to your data patterns. You'll discover how to leverage AI to build measures faster, reduce errors, and unlock advanced analytics capabilities that would typically require deep DAX expertise.
What Are AI-Powered Measures in Power BI?
AI-powered measures represent a paradigm shift in how you create calculations within Power BI. Unlike traditional measures that require manual DAX coding, AI measures use machine learning to understand your data context, business requirements, and desired outcomes to automatically generate optimized formulas. These intelligent measures can perform complex calculations like variance analysis, trend detection, forecasting, and anomaly identification without requiring you to write extensive DAX code. AI measures analyze your data model structure, recognize patterns in your existing calculations, and suggest or create new measures that align with best practices. This technology essentially acts as an expert DAX developer, translating your business requirements into efficient, performant calculations while ensuring your measures follow proper data modeling principles.
Why IT Professionals Are Adopting AI Measures
Traditional measure creation often becomes a bottleneck in report development, with complex DAX formulas taking hours to write and debug. AI measures eliminate this friction by automating the calculation process, allowing you to focus on data strategy and business insights rather than syntax troubleshooting. For IT professionals managing multiple Power BI environments, AI measures ensure consistency across reports while reducing the technical debt that accumulates from poorly written or inefficient DAX code. This technology also democratizes advanced analytics, enabling you to implement sophisticated calculations that previously required specialized expertise.
- AI measures reduce DAX development time by up to 75%
- 94% fewer calculation errors compared to manual DAX coding
- Teams deploy reports 3x faster with AI-generated measures
How AI Measure Generation Works
AI measure systems analyze your data model, understand relationships between tables, and interpret your calculation requirements to generate optimal DAX code. The process involves natural language processing to understand your business logic, pattern recognition to identify similar calculations in your model, and code optimization to ensure performance at scale.
- Data Model Analysis
Step: 1
Description: AI scans your Power BI model to understand table relationships, data types, and existing measure patterns
- Requirement Interpretation
Step: 2
Description: You describe the calculation needed in plain English, and AI translates this into technical specifications
- DAX Generation & Optimization
Step: 3
Description: AI creates the DAX formula, optimizes it for performance, and validates it against your data model structure
Real-World Examples
- IT Analyst at Manufacturing Company
Context: Managing production KPIs across 15 facilities with complex time-based calculations
Before: Spent 6 hours weekly writing DAX for rolling averages, variance calculations, and efficiency metrics
After: AI generates measures in minutes by describing requirements like 'show 13-week rolling average efficiency by facility'
Outcome: Reduced measure development time from 6 hours to 30 minutes per week, deployed 12 new KPI reports in one month
- Business Intelligence Developer
Context: Building financial reporting dashboards with complex period-over-period comparisons
Before: Manually coded DAX for YoY, QoQ, and MoM calculations, frequently debugging time intelligence issues
After: AI automatically generates time intelligence measures with proper date handling and context transitions
Outcome: Eliminated 80% of time intelligence debugging, delivered quarterly financial dashboard 2 weeks ahead of schedule
Best Practices for AI Measures in Power BI
- Describe Business Logic Clearly
Description: Use specific business terminology when requesting AI measures. Instead of 'calculate sales,' specify 'calculate gross sales excluding returns for current fiscal year'
Pro Tip: Include context about filters, time periods, and business rules to get more accurate DAX generation
- Validate AI-Generated DAX
Description: Always review the generated DAX code to ensure it aligns with your business requirements and performance standards
Pro Tip: Test measures with edge cases like missing data, zero values, and extreme date ranges
- Optimize for Your Data Volume
Description: Specify your data size when requesting measures so AI can optimize for performance accordingly
Pro Tip: For large datasets, request measures that use SUMMARIZE and variables to improve query performance
- Maintain Measure Documentation
Description: Document AI-generated measures with business context and assumptions for future maintenance
Pro Tip: Create a measure library with AI-generated formulas categorized by business function for reuse across projects
Common Mistakes to Avoid
- Accepting AI measures without validation
Why Bad: Generated DAX may not handle edge cases or business exceptions properly
Fix: Always test measures with various data scenarios and validate results against known calculations
- Using vague descriptions for measure requirements
Why Bad: AI generates generic formulas that don't match specific business needs
Fix: Provide detailed requirements including filters, aggregation levels, and business rules
- Ignoring performance implications of AI-generated DAX
Why Bad: Complex measures can slow down report refresh and user interactions
Fix: Review DAX complexity and optimize for your specific data model and user volume
Frequently Asked Questions
- How accurate are AI-generated DAX measures?
A: AI-generated measures are typically 95%+ accurate for standard calculations, but always require validation for complex business logic and edge cases.
- Can AI create measures for custom business scenarios?
A: Yes, AI can generate measures for unique business requirements when provided with clear context and examples of expected behavior.
- Do AI measures work with all Power BI data models?
A: AI measures work with most data models but performance may vary based on model complexity and relationship structures.
- How do AI measures handle time intelligence?
A: AI excels at time intelligence, automatically generating proper date table references and context transitions for period comparisons.
Get Started in 5 Minutes
Ready to create your first AI-powered measure? Follow these steps to automate your next DAX calculation and experience the power of intelligent measure generation.
- Identify a complex measure you need to create (time intelligence, advanced aggregation, or calculated ratio)
- Document the business requirements in plain English with specific filters and conditions
- Use our AI DAX Generator prompt to create the measure and implement it in your Power BI model
Try our AI DAX Generator Prompt →